From Tokyo to Delhi: UNIQLO approaches touchpoints for branding
The Japanese apparel brand undertakes unique display activity to mark the opening of its 1st ever store in India
UNIQLO, the Japanese global apparel retailer, is set to open its first store in New Delhi on Friday, October 4th. The new store, which marks the company launch in India, is located in Ambience Mall Vasant Kunj and promises to be a beautiful window to showcase LifeWear and promote the UNIQLO brand.
As a part of the build up to the launch, the brand has executed UNIQLO cube like installations across various touchpoints in Delhi such as malls, corporate parks, airport and high-end footfall locations of the capital including Gurgaon and Noida. These installations are made of UNIQLO’s iconic red cube which has been integrated with Indian elements such as cricket balls, kites and red bangles.
Commenting on the announcement, Tomohiko Sei, Chief Executive Officer UNIQLO India said, “We are very excited to announce the opening date today. We look forward to formally opening our doors to the Indian customers and offering UNIQLO’s high quality, highly functional apparel that we call LifeWear starting from Delhi at Ambience Mall Vasant Kunj.”
